Nozzle
Use  the  nozzle  (3)  when  you  need  to  focus  the  power  
of drying on a small area (for example, a curl or a wave) 
or when you want to straighten wavy hair.
– 

Attach the nozzle (3) to the unit body. The nozzle (3) 
allows directing a narrow air flow of high intensity at a 
definite hair lock.

– 

Insert the power plug into the mains socket. Use the 
switch (1) to set the necessary operation mode.

Overheating protection
Overheating  protection  switches  the  hairdryer  off  if  the 
outgoing air flow is too hot. If the hairdryer switches off 
during  operation,  set  the  operation  mode  switch  (1)  to 
the  “0”  position,  unplug  the  hair  dryer  and  make  sure 
that the inlets and outlets are unblocked. Let the hairdryer 
cool down for 5-10 minutes and switch it on again. Do not 
block the air inlets during unit operation and avoid getting 
of hair into its air inlet.

CLEANING AND CARE
– 

The hair  dryer is intended for household use only.

– 

Set the switch (1) to the position «0» and disconnect 
the hair  dryer from the mains.

– 

You may wipe the unit body  (2) with a damp cloth and 
then wipe it dry.

– 

Clean the air inlet grid (4) with a brush.

– 

Never immerse the unit into water or other liquids.

– 

Do  not  use  abrasives  and  solvents  to  clean  the  unit 
body.

STORAGE
– 

Unplug the hair  dryer if you are not using it.

– 

Let the hair  dryer cool down after its usage, keep the 
unit away from children in a dry cool place.
